Hi, +-From: Pushkar K Mishra <[email protected]> -- |_Date: Mon, 25 Jun 2012 14:08:43 +0530 _______________ | |I am trying to connect from a stand alone SFTP client using jsch |0.1.36 to an SFTP server and getting exceptions: |The key pair were created by some one else and it uses a passphrase.
JSch does not support the private key generated by Putty. Is it in OpenSSH format(PEM)? If so, it may be worth trying the latest jsch version. The ssh-keygen from OpenSSH had changed its output suddenly[1], and JSch had handled such a change since 0.1.44.
